A newly appointed CIO is concerned that IT is too reactive and wants to ensure IT adds value to the enterprise by proactively anticipating business needs. Which of the following will BEST contribute to meeting this objective?
Options
- AIncorporating IT planning into the enterprise strategic planning process
- BImplementing an IT portfolio management framework
- CInvolving more IT representation in strategic business case reviews
- DIncluding IT management within the program management office

To make IT proactive and value-adding, the CIO should integrate IT planning directly into the broader enterprise strategic planning process, ensuring IT initiatives are aligned with and anticipate business needs.
Incorporating IT planning directly into the enterprise strategic planning process ensures that IT initiatives are not just reactive responses but are fundamental enablers and drivers of business strategy. This proactive alignment allows IT to anticipate future business requirements, allocate resources effectively, and develop solutions that directly support long-term organizational goals, thereby maximizing IT's value contribution.
Implementing an IT portfolio management framework helps manage IT investments efficiently, but it's a tool for execution and optimization, not necessarily for proactive anticipation of business needs at the strategic level.
Involving more IT representation in strategic business case reviews is valuable for specific projects, but it doesn't ensure IT's proactive involvement in the overall enterprise strategic direction.
Including IT management within the program management office focuses on project and program execution oversight, which is an operational rather than a strategic-proactive role for anticipating business needs.
Concept tested: IT strategic alignment and business integration
